Albany – Dolores J. DiLello, 84, of Albany, passed away Saturday July 2, 2011 at St. Peters Hospital after a brief illness.
She was born in Albany and was the daughter of the late Edmund and Elizabeth Garrison. Dolores was employed as a crossing guard for the City of Albany Police Department for many years.
Dolores was a graduate of Albany High School and attended Albany Business College. She loved spending time with her family, as well as, vacationing in Hampton Beach, NH in the summer and Florida in the winter.
She was predeceased in 2003 by her husband Peter J. DiLello. Dolores is the beloved mother of Peter E DiLello of Florida and Paul J. DiLello (Kathleen) of Loudonville, NY. She cherished her two grandchildren: Bryan and Brendan DiLello, and her constant companion/pet, Gigi.
Calling hours will be Friday evening from 5:00 to 6:30 at New Comer Cannon Funeral Home, 343 New Karner Rd. Colonie. A prayer service will follow at 6:30 pm. Interment will be private. Memorial contributions may be made to the American Heart Association.
